George Thames
Special to the Journal
HAWTHORNE — George W.
Thames, 55, died Sunday in a
lawthorne hospital. He was
born Sept. 27, 1915 in Selma
Camp, La. He came to Hawhorne
in 1951 from Louisiana
and worked as a heavy equipment
operator. Three years ago he purchased
the Monarch Motel and Cafe
which he had been operating.
He is survived by his wife
Thclma and son Paul; four sisters,
Viola Olgcsby of Kansas
ity, Kan., Ruby Roberts of Colfax,
La., Gertrude Sanford of
Ferriday, La. and Alice Smith
of Alexandra, La.; two brothers,
James A. of Kansas City,
Kan., and Jesse of Columbia,
La.
A funeral will be held Thursday
at 2 p.m. at the Hawthorne
Funeral Home Chapel with the
Rev. BcrnaiY Ford of the First
Baptist Church officiating. Military
graveside services will follow
in the Hawthorne Cemetery
Date: Tuesday, April 27, 1971
City: Reno
State: Nevada Nevada State Journal - April 27, 1971, Reno, Nevada
